Summary
Sexually transmitted diseases (STDs) are common among young people in Japan and can be asymptomatic. Early detection and treatment are crucial to prevent severe health complications like infertility and ectopic pregnancy.
Area of Science:
- Public Health
- Infectious Diseases
- Epidemiology
Context:
- Sexually transmitted diseases (STDs) represent a significant public health concern, particularly among young populations in Japan.
- Many STDs are asymptomatic, leading to delayed diagnosis and treatment.
- The transmission occurs through sexual contact, encompassing a range of infections like chlamydia, gonorrhea, herpes, syphilis, and HIV.
Purpose:
- To highlight the prevalence and impact of STDs in Japan.
- To emphasize the potential for asymptomatic infection and its health consequences.
- To underscore the risks associated with untreated STDs, including pelvic inflammatory disease (PID) and adverse pregnancy outcomes.
Summary:
- STDs are the most common contagious diseases affecting young individuals in Japan.
- Infections may present without symptoms, yet can lead to serious health issues.
- Untreated infections like chlamydia and gonorrhea can result in pelvic inflammatory disease (PID), infertility, and ectopic pregnancies.
Impact:
- STDs can cause severe, long-term health damage, including infertility and complications during pregnancy such as abortion and premature delivery.
- Raising awareness about STD symptoms and transmission is vital for prevention and early intervention.
- Prompt medical attention is essential to mitigate the severe health consequences associated with sexually transmitted diseases.

Toxoplasmosis
Toxoplasmosis, a zoonotic disease caused by the protozoan Toxoplasma gondii, poses significant public health challenges globally due to its high seroprevalence and varied clinical manifestations. As an obligate intracellular parasite, T. gondii can infect all warm-blooded vertebrates, but felids are its only definitive hosts, shedding unsporulated oocysts into the environment. Development of the Oral Microbiota
The establishment of the oral microbiome begins before birth, challenging the long-held belief that the fetal oral cavity is sterile. The presence of oral microbes such as Streptococcus and Fusobacterium in amniotic fluid suggests that microbial exposure may occur in utero, potentially through translocation from the maternal oral or gastrointestinal tract.
